Compliance Analyst

2 months ago


Kansas City, United States City of Kansas City, MO Full time

Pay,Benefits, & Work Schedule

Full-time position available with the Fire Department, Billing Division located at 6750 Eastwood Trafficway

Salary Range: $5,794-$8,833/Month

Normal Work Days/Hours: Monday-Friday, 8:00 a.m.-5:00 p.m.

Application Deadline Date: June 24, 2024

Responsibilities

* Conducts periodic random audits of claims of both internal and external KCFD Billing activities to ensure compliance for ambulance billing, as it relates to Code of Federal Regulation (CFR).* Identifies potential HIPAA security and regulatory compliance risks and makes recommendations to mitigate risks.* Develops mechanisms to perform both internal and external audits and risk assessments and to respond to and adhere to regulatory and departmental policies and procedures.* Monitors industry trends related to medical billing laws, including but not limited to guidance and interpretative information provided by the Centers of Medicare/Medicaid Services,* Ensures the department's policies and procedures reflect current guidance.* Develops, implements, and monitors policies and procedures that align with HIPPA Medicare, Medicaid, and other applicable healthcare requirements to remain divisionally in compliance.* Provides technical guidance and training of work issues, and offers coaching and counseling, also conflict resolution to assist the Billing division reporting to KCFD senior leadership.* Reports audit results compliance efforts and other applicable activity to the Billing division and KCFD senior leadership.* Serves as the initial participant in the Billing divisions responses to external audits related to ambulance billing.* Serves as the principal entity to receive internal and external complaints regarding KCFD Medical billing to ensure practices are consistent with minimum necessary standards and all other relevant department policies.* Acts as liaison to external billing agents to ensure KCFD billing components are applied correctly and updated necessarily.

Qualifications

REQUIRES an accredited Master's degree in public or business administration, urban or regional planning, economics, organizational/development psychology, project management/or geography and 3 (OR an accredited Bachelor's degree and 5) years of professional experience in corporate/municipal finance, research, accounting planning, project/program management, or geographical information systems analytics.
